Smethwick Galton Bridge station caters to traveler needs with essential facilities and amenities. The ticket office is open on select days, with extended hours on Fridays, and ticket machines are present for added convenience. However, while you can collect tickets bought online, note that there are no accessible ticket machines. There's also an induction loop available for passengers with hearing impairments.
The station prides itself on its accessibility features. As a step-free access category A station, it offers ease of access to all platforms. While waiting for your journey, you can find a seating area as well as an accessible toilet facility. Assistance is available during specific hours, ensuring every traveler, including those needing additional help, has a pleasant experience at the station.
For those continuing their journey beyond the train, Smethwick Galton Bridge provides several options. Local bus services link from public service bus stops located on Oldbury Road, right at the front of the station. If you're catching a taxi, companies such as Cedar, Bearwood, and Redline offer services, ensuring a smooth transition from train to your next destination. Parking at the station is handled by Transport for West Midlands, offering 82 spaces, with five dedicated accessible spaces. While parking is free, please note that there’s no CCTV coverage in the car park. For cyclists, 20 bicycle storage spaces are sheltered, though no facilities are available for bicycle hire.
Smethwick Galton Bridge provides some essential services like pay phones but lacks amenities such as Wi-Fi, refreshments, and shop facilities. Nonetheless, the station offers a safe environment overseen by CCTV for added security.

Brentwood Station is well-equipped with a range of facilities to ensure a comfortable and convenient travel experience. The ticket office is a hub of activity, open from 06:10 to 20:00 on weekdays and Saturdays, and slightly adjusted to 07:10 to 20:10 on Sundays. For travelers on the go, ticket machines are readily available along with an option to pick up tickets ordered online. Accessibility is a priority here, with accessible ticket machines located within both the ticket hall on Warley Hill and inside the entrance on platform 4, The Parade. Step-free access is part and parcel of the station's layout, with staff ramp assistance available.
While waiting rooms might not grace the platforms, covered seating areas are available, providing comfort while awaiting your ride. Refreshments and essentials can be picked up at the coffee shop on Platform 3 or from the newsagent strategically positioned at the top of the staircase to Platform 1. Staying connected is hassle-free with public Wi-Fi access across the station.
Connections don't merely begin and end with train tracks at Brentwood. For instances where the railway takes a pause, rail replacement services are on hand from Alexandra Road. Should you wish to zip across the town post-train, a conveniently placed taxi office lights your path at the platform 4 entrance on The Parade. Local bus services are within arm’s reach, plying the routes stationed right outside – making navigation and travel planning simple and straightforward, aided by handy printables found here.
The Elizabeth Line extends a direct connection to Heathrow Airport, facilitating effortless transitions for international travelers or city-hoppers. For those with a preference for self-navigation, the station also caters to cyclists, offering bicycle storage (some sheltered) with CCTV coverage.
